599CN.COM - 【源码之家】老牌网站源码下载站,提供完整商业网站源码下载!

oracle和mysql一样吗

源码网2023-07-13 17:33:16122OracleMySQLOracle数据库

一个比较

当提到数据库管理系统(DBMS)时,人们常常会想到Oracle和MySQL这两个知名的数据库管理系统。尽管它们都是高度可靠且广泛使用的数据库,但它们在某些方面有着明显的差异。本文将介绍MySQL和Oracle之间的主要区别。

1. 数据库类型

MySQL和Oracle都有自己的数据库类型。MySQL是一种关系型数据库管理系统,它使用结构化查询语言(SQL)进行数据操作。而Oracle则在其核心DBMS功能之上提供了更多的功能,包括支持大型企业级应用程序的分布式数据库管理系统(DBMS)和面向对象的数据库管理系统。

2. 数据库性能

在数据库性能方面,MySQL在处理简单的事务时通常要优于Oracle。MySQL的简单查询和读取速度非常快,对于小型和中型应用场景非常适用。而Oracle在处理复杂、高并发和大规模的事务时表现更出色,适用于大型企业级应用程序。

3. 可扩展性

MySQL可以水平扩展,即通过添加更多服务器来增加存储和处理能力。这使得MySQL非常适合处理大量数据和高并发访问的应用场景。Oracle也支持水平扩展,但其扩展性和高可用性功能通常更适用于大规模企业级应用。

4. 安全性

Oracle在数据安全方面有着很高的声誉。它提供了更多的安全功能,如高级加密、存储过程的权限控制以及用户和角色管理等。MySQL也提供一些安全功能,但相对较少,因此在对数据安全有较高要求的场景中,Oracle往往更受欢迎。

5. 成本

考虑到成本因素,MySQL通常比Oracle更为经济实惠。MySQL是一个开源数据库管理系统,可以免费使用,并提供了许多免费的开源工具和插件。而Oracle则是商业数据库管理系统,需要购买许可证,并可能需要付费进行技术支持和维护。

总结

在选择使用MySQL还是Oracle时,要考虑到应用场景、性能需求、安全性和成本等因素。MySQL适用于小型和中型应用程序,性能较好且经济实惠;而Oracle适用于大型企业级应用,具有更强大的性能、安全和可扩展性。

无论选择MySQL还是Oracle,都需要根据具体需求进行评估和取舍,以确保选用的数据库能够最好地满足应用的需求。

转载声明:本站发布文章及版权归原作者所有,转载本站文章请注明文章来源!

本文链接:https://599cn.com/post/6789.html